Jorge Zaballa is a seasoned lead engineer and technology leader based in La Paz, Bolivia, with nearly three decades of IT experience and a recent focus on cloud-native SaaS and serverless architectures. He currently leads engineering at Flagsmith, owning SDKs across Node.js, .NET and JavaScript while contributing full-stack to integrations such as GitHub and JIRA for large enterprise customers. Jorge combines hands-on development—Python Lambdas, Django microservices, DynamoDB and PostgreSQL—with product and people leadership honed as a former CTO, engineering director, and serial PM. He’s delivered fast-moving projects from mobile WebRTC apps to healthcare booking systems and pandemic-era access control platforms, often shipping production-ready solutions on tight timelines. Known for improving developer experience and ops (e.g., driving UTF-8 DB migrations and SDLC enhancements), he brings pragmatic architectural judgment and a habit of elevating team performance. His background as an educator and public-sector CTO also gives him a rare blend of technical depth, process discipline, and stakeholder empathy.
